What should I know before booking Chicago museum tickets and passes?
Research your options carefully—multi-attraction passes like CityPASS or the Chicago Explorer Pass offer better value if you're planning to visit several sites, while individual tickets work best for single-museum visits. Check age recommendations for niche museums like the Medieval Torture Museum, and read reviews to make sure the exhibits align with your interests, whether you're into contemporary art, natural history, or interactive exhibits.
What are the best tips for enjoying Chicago museum tickets and passes?
Wear comfortable walking shoes—you'll be covering a lot of ground, especially at large venues like the Field Museum. Download museum apps or grab maps upon arrival to plan your visit, and take advantage of free guided tours or those included with your ticket. At larger places like the Field Museum, choose some exhibits you’re particularly interested in and stick to those—rushing through and trying to see everything won’t be nearly as rewarding.
